Vortex Energy hires LFS to rework data on salt project

2026-04-30 17:21 ET - News Release

Mr. Paul Sparkes reports

VORTEX ENERGY ANNOUNCES INTENT TO ADVANCE NEXT PHASE OF TECHNICAL WORK AT THE ROBINSONS RIVER SALT PROJECT AND ENGAGES LONQUIST

Vortex Energy Corp. intends to advance the next phase of technical work at its Robinsons River salt project, located approximately 35 kilometres south of Stephenville, Newfoundland and Labrador, and to announce that it has engaged Lonquist Field Service (Canada) ULC as the primary technical contractor for the work program. Lonquist is a technical engineering, geological and consulting firm with experience in underground storage, salt cavern development, drilling, geophysical interpretation and greenfield project feasibility.

The project has been previously advanced through geophysical and drilling work that identified multiple potential salt structures. The company believes that a comprehensive compilation and evaluation of these data sets is an important step in progressing toward a more focused development strategy. The upcoming work program will include the reinterpretation of existing gravity data, a review of previous drilling programs, and the integration of all available geological, geophysical and drilling data sets to develop a comprehensive subsurface model. This structured technical framework will support the evaluation of prospective salt structures, improve the application of existing geophysical and drilling data, inform future drilling considerations, and help identify the most appropriate next steps for advancing the project.

"This next phase of work is a logical step forward in advancing Robinsons River," said Paul Sparkes, chief executive officer of Vortex Energy. "Lonquist brings specialized experience in salt cavern development, underground storage, drilling and geophysical interpretation, which aligns well with the next stage of work required at the project. Our goal is to improve our technical understanding using the data already available to the company, while developing a clearer framework for future work as we continue evaluating the project's underground storage potential."

About Vortex Energy Corp.

Vortex Energy is an exploration stage company engaged principally in the acquisition, exploration and development of mineral properties in North America. The company is currently advancing its Robinson River salt project comprised of a total of 942 claims covering 23,500 hectares located approximately 35 linear km south of the town of Stephenville in the province of Newfoundland and Labrador. The Robinson River salt project is prospective for both salt and hydrogen salt cavern storage. The company is also currently advancing its Fire Eye uranium property in the Athabasca basin, a region renowned for its uranium deposits.
